Hi, i'm 34 and i feel like i have progressive memory loss; i barely remember what i just did sometimes; what's wrong with me?

A doctor has provided 1 answer
Dr. Pamela Pappas answered

Specializes in Psychiatry

Memory loss: There are many possible causes for memory loss in young men. The most common are head injuries and drug/alcohol use -- but other reasons could apply also. I suggest you see your physician about these concerns, and s/he can begin investigating things with you. Best wishes.
